一种无LISN的传导干扰替代测试方法研究 被引量:2

An Alternative Method for Conducted Emission Measurement Without LISN

摘要 提出了一种无线路阻抗稳定网络(LISN)的传导干扰替代测试方法。在建立被测对象的共模(CM)、差模(DM)等效电路模型基础上,获取回路阻抗及回路电流等效替代的校正因数。并以开关电源为例,结合其实际工作状态,对其工作在空载和带载状态下的传导干扰测试等效替代方法进行了研究。实验结果证明了所提替代方法的可行性,实现了实验室与实际应用工况下传导干扰测试的等效替代。 An alternative conducted emission test method without line impedance stabilization network(LISN) is proposed.On the basis of establishing the common mode(CM) and differential mode(DM) equivalent circuit model of the measured object,the correction factors of loop impedance and loop current equivalent substitution are obtained.Using a switched-mode power supply as an equipment under test,combined with its actual working state,the equivalent alternative method of conducted emissions measurement under no-load and on-load conditions is studied.The feasibility of the proposed alternative method are proved by the experimental results.Finally,an equivalent substitution of conducted emission measurement is established between the laboratory and the application environment.
